Role Overview:
Conduct facility tours for prospective families and visitors
Build positive, professional relationships with supported individuals and staff
Create, organize, and maintain program forms and documentation
Support staff in implementing effective teaching strategies to help individuals achieve goals
Assist with developing and coordinating monthly activity calendars
Help maintain appropriate staff-to-individual ratios within the day program
Assist with creating and organizing morning and evening staff routes
Supervise staff and provide coaching/correction regarding behaviors or language not aligned with company policies
Follow established procedures for opening and closing the center
Promptly report operational concerns, incidents, or staffing issues to the DTA Manager
Conduct staff assessments and observations to ensure quality care and compliance with program expectations
Promote a positive, collaborative, and person-centered environment for individuals and staff
